# Break-glass Access: Cronline Drift Investigation

During the ongoing clock-drift investigation on the Bellmare schedulers, emergency access to the Cronline timing logs may be required outside normal change windows. Break-glass use must be recorded in the drift incident log, and the release manager countersigns within one day. Unlocking the sealed log archive requires the recovery passphrase given immediately below.

strongbox words: druvan-lamys-eliius-jorax-istox-soreth-ulays-gilix-ralix-oliiel-norwyn-casvan-praius

Every night around 02:00, our partner Quellwright uploads reconciliation files to the Harborline SFTP drop. Support may need to verify arrivals when a partner reports a missing file. Check the intake dashboard first; only fetch files manually if the automated mover has failed twice. Manual access goes through the Harborline vault, which was migrated last quarter, so older instructions no longer apply. After opening the vault client, you will be prompted for the recovery passphrase listed immediately below.

vault phrase of kaduf-baweg = norael-julox-raleth-wenok-eliir-ulamir-ulair-norwyn-rusion

### Runbook: SheetForge export memory spikes

When a large spreadsheet export balloons past 4 GB, the worker is killed and the job retries indefinitely. As a first step, query the export queue through the Fennel admin service to find and cancel the offending job before restarting workers. That endpoint requires the shared internal key, which you'll find directly below.

service key, tafog-fajop: kto11_qcz7hs8cjIG

## Cron Drift — Investigation Steps

If the Larkwell nightly jobs start later than 02:15, suspect clock drift on the scheduler hosts rather than queue backlog. Do not hold the release; drift does not affect build artifacts. Record observed offsets per host before restarting anything. The drift log template and host list are on the internal page below.

operations page: https://harbor.kelvidyn.example/dash/dash/board/projects/build/pipeline/run/72cb258c26ee55412287df41